草酸钆

草酸钆是钆的草酸盐,化学式为Gd2(C2O4)3,其水合物可由硝酸钆和草酸反应制得。[1]它的十水合物受热分解得到无水物,继续加热得到氧化钆。[2]它和盐酸反应得到Gd(C2O4)Cl;[3]它和氢氧化钠在水热条件下反应,得到Gd(OH)3。[1]
